Transaction e17344076d40e8c0d63a949c8afb6d710b213e68f77ac9e56b933d72c181736d

1 Input
2 Outputs
  • e17344076d40e8c0d63a949c8afb6d710b213e68f77ac9e56b933d72c181736d:0
  • value  206980
    address  39LBsQRww9nDWn6A5ZzC5uRKTUZy7Wc3jz
  • e17344076d40e8c0d63a949c8afb6d710b213e68f77ac9e56b933d72c181736d:1
  • value  1697801
    address  3LCjTXNRDDWErNA3uUZBMVFdHMgAz97TS9